A method for reducing wood tar in the process of preparing wood vinegar
A technology of wood vinegar and wood tar, which is applied in the field of wood vinegar, can solve the problems of complex process of removing wood tar, unfavorable refining of wood vinegar, high purity of wood vinegar, etc., and achieve the goal of rich raw materials, less impurities and high purity Effect

example 1
[0020] First select 1kg of waste wood, put it into a pulverizer and crush it into 2cm particles, put the particles into the fermentation tank, and wet it with water, so that 50% of the wood is soaked in water, and then add 20% of the weight of the wood to the tank with acetic acid Ethyl ester, wood quality 3% sodium thiosulfate and wood quality 1% cellulase, and stir and mix evenly, control the temperature in the fermenter to carry out sealed anaerobic fermentation for 4 days under 38°C; the fermented wood particles from Take it out of the tank, put it in the sun to dry naturally, until the moisture in the wood particles is 8%, and then collect it in bags; first spread a layer of millet with a thickness of 2cm under the high-temperature furnace, and then stack the millet with a thickness of 10cm above the millet For the dried wood particles, a layer of rice bran with a thickness of 6cm is evenly spread on the wood particles.
